  • Anabela Patkoló

    violin
    [ 3. 3. 2023]

    Anabela Patkoló has participated and been awarded in many violin competitions. In 2008 she was a finalist in the Slovakia’s Got Talent competition. She toured the USA and Switzerland for two weeks. She also represented Slovakia in Milan, V4, Berlin and Vienna. Following a successful audition, she played as a soloist in the Slovak Philharmonic in 2017 (Max Bruch) and in 2019 (Felix Mendelssohn Bartholdy). She has appeared several times as a soloist with the Slovak sinfonietta Žilina, where she has collaborated with conductors such as Leoš Svárovský, Adam Sedlický, Petr Vronský. In 2015–2018 she collaborated with the Einklang project (European Youth Orchestra in Eisentadt), where in 2016 she performed as a soloist with a composition by Béla Bartók. After a successful audition, she became a member of the Slovak Youth Orchestra, with which she performed in Prague and at the 2019 Youth Orchestra Festival in Berlin. She took part in the Royal Philharmonic Orchestra project under the direction of conductor Semyon Bychkov. In 2019 she was accepted to the Universität für Musik und darstellende Kunst in Vienna. She is currently studying at the Academy of Performing Arts in Bratislava, she is a student of the 1st year of her Master’s degree with Jozef Horváth. She is studying singing under the guidance of Lenka Paulíková.
